REP020 Right of Way Specialist 1 PG-H
Salary- $50,000.00
STATE PROFILE SUMMARY:
Under supervision, provides real estate services for the settlement and acquisition of property for right of way.
JOB RESPONSIBILITIES: (Included but not limited to)
- Performs real estate duties in a learning capacity in either the District or General Office.
- May prepare right-of-way cost estimates.
- May research deeds, tax records and routine chain of titles.
- Negotiate and close uncomplicated acquisitions.
- May assist in the preparation of right of way appraisals.
- May assist property owners or tenants through relocation process.
- May attend public hearings, property owner meetings, and field plan reviews.
- May manage surplus properties.
- May prepare relocation packages.
- May assist local governments with acquisitions.
- May assist with demolition and removal of structures.
- Gaining working knowledge of the ROW process; pre-acquisition, appraisals/appraisal review, negotiations through closing including the relocation process and property management duties.
- Completing Group “A” Appraisal Classes and obtaining 200 appraisal experience hours.
